Mishima: Morning Mist (Mishima, asagiri), from the series "Fifty-three Stations of the Tokaido Road (Tokaido gojusan tsugi no uchi)," also known as the Hoeido Tokaido is an internationally celebrated Color woodblock print; oban created by Utagawa Hiroshige (c. 1833/34). From the collection of The Art Institute of Chicago.
Provenance
Harold Remsen Warner (1880-1938), Santa barbara, CA; given to the Art Institute of Chicago, Mar. 9, 1932.
Dimensions
24.3 × 37.5 cm (9 9/16 × 14 3/4 in.)
